Canon SX270 HS vs Fujifilm S8600 Overview
In this article, we will be contrasting the Canon SX270 HS versus Fujifilm S8600, both Small Sensor Superzoom cameras by rivals Canon and FujiFilm. There is a crucial difference among the image resolutions of the SX270 HS (12MP) and Fujifilm S8600 (16MP) but they feature the same exact sensor measurements (1/2.3").

The SX270 HS was unveiled 9 months prior to the Fujifilm S8600 so they are of a similar generation. Both of the cameras offer different body type with the Canon SX270 HS being a Compact camera and the Fujifilm S8600 being a SLR-like (bridge) camera.

Canon SX270 HS vs Fujifilm S8600 Physical Comparison
In case you're planning to travel with your camera, you're going to have to factor in its weight and volume. The Canon SX270 HS has outside dimensions of 106mm x 63mm x 33mm (4.2" x 2.5" x 1.3") having a weight of 233 grams (0.51 lbs) while the Fujifilm S8600 has sizing of 121mm x 81mm x 65mm (4.8" x 3.2" x 2.6") accompanied by a weight of 450 grams (0.99 lbs).

Canon SX270 HS vs Fujifilm S8600 Sensor Comparison
Oftentimes, it can be hard to visualise the gap in sensor dimensions simply by going through specifications. The picture below will give you a better sense of the sensor sizes in the SX270 HS and Fujifilm S8600.
To sum up, the 2 cameras offer the same exact sensor sizing albeit not the same resolution. You should expect the Fujifilm S8600 to provide more detail having an extra 4MP. Higher resolution will also help you crop pictures a little more aggressively. The more aged SX270 HS will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or innovation.
